Rev. Cydney Van Dyke

With an eye on serving an ever growing community, the First Congregational Church of Greenwich called the Rev. Cydney Van Dyke as Associate Pastor beginning October 13, 2020. According to First Church’s Senior Pastor Patrick Collins, who served as Associate Pastor at First Church for over three years before being called as Senior Pastor in December, “Pastor Cydney brings with her an abundance of enthusiasm, compassion, and commitment. I am excited to have her join our community and am looking forward to working alongside her to bring a message of love and grace to the wonderful people of Greenwich.”

Van Dyke’s experience includes significant community and wider church involvement, as well as roles with Harvard Divinity School, the United Parish in Brookline (Massachusetts), and most recently as Associate Pastor at the New Goshenhoppen United Church of Christ in East Greenville, Pennsylvania. Growing up in Southeast Pennsylvania, Van Dyke attended Ursinus College, Collegeville, Pennsylvania while majoring in Peace and Justice Studies, earned her Master of Divinity degree from Harvard Divinity School, and was ordained in 2016. While at Harvard Divinity School, Van Dyke served United Parish in Brookline as Seminarian, Summer Pastoral Associate, and Interim Christian Education Coordinator.

Well known for her role in church and community leadership, Van Dyke is also a participant in the United Church of Christ’s ‘Next Generation Leadership Initiative,’ a clergy development program that “equips, energizes, and empowers younger UCC local church pastors to build vibrant congregations that change lives and further God’s mission in the world.” As a pastor, Van Dyke is committed to an inclusive and healing faith, and advocates for youth-led ministry, music enrichment, and, in her words, “making church fun.”
